Caleb Cuzner | Darkness Around The Corner/Facing Darkness
Composed by Caleb Cuzner, ‘Darkness Around The Corner’ & ‘Facing The Darkness’ are two individual horror loops from upcoming horror RPG, Lights of Memory.
With one meant to transition into the other during an in-game boss fight, each of the tracks are also available for use in your own games. **Will Phillips | Dagger Kiss: Blood of The Stars (Promo)
Dagger Kiss: Blood of the Stars OST - "By Moonlight" - YouTube**
With Will Phillips scoring the second season of web series Dagger Kiss, the musician previews the following orchestral piece from his ongoing work.
Titled By Moonlight, the track is a highlight of the tenderness yet underlying sadness that greets two reunited lovers. **Alfredo Sirica | Odyssey
Odyssey - Steam Early Access Trailer - YouTube**
Orchestral musician Alfredo Sirica speaks of the adventure and emotional turmoil of a voyage in his latest composition, ‘Synopsis of an Odyssey.’
Created for The Young Socratics’ upcoming puzzle adventure Odyssey- The Next Generation Science Game, the track’s significance is illustrated in the game’s recent Steam Early Access trailer.
